A new superfast weekly train from Dibrugarh in Assam to Kolkata was flagged off on Wednesday by State Labour and Employment Minister Prithibi Majhi.
The 122526/12525 Dibrugarh-Kolkata train was in addition to the daily Kamrup Express and Saraighat Express and the tri-weekly Garib Rath Express, Northeast Frontier Railway Chief Public Relations Officer S Hajong said.
The new train is scheduled to leave Dibrugarh every Tuesday and reach Kolkata the next day, while the return train will depart from Kolkata every Wednesday and reach Dibrugarh on Thursday.
